I know there are a million variables and in the end I’m just going to have to experiment, just looking for a little guidance here. I started with a crappy little 2 inch still with a tiny little condenser from brewhaus. After much trial and effort, I have finally finished a Samohon build (thanks to the boys in the build forum) with a 4 foot condenser. And it has the copper wire spiraled around it to boot. Stripping run today on eight gallons of Jimbo’s all grain. 15 gallon boiler with two 1500 W heating elements. The bottom one is on the controller and the top one is not. Since this is such a better condenser I thought I could let both run until it got going and then see how it went from there. But for the first time ever, I got a major puke, wash was just shooting out the output end. I had had a few drops of foreshots just before this, so I thought I was condensing all the vapors, and all was good. I took my mirror to check for vapors and as soon as I started to do so, the puke started, so it came on really fast. Obviously stopped it and started over.
But here’s the thing, when I am only on the bottom controller, even at max power, I cannot get a steady stream. I was really hoping to so I could speed the stripping runs up, I thought with such a nice condenser I could go a little faster. I just now got brave and plugged the top controller back in and turned the bottom one on the controller down to a little less than half. After a minute or so I started hearing that very familiar churning sound that came right before the puke. So it’s almost as if even though I have a better condenser I don’t have a configuration that gets me a steady stream without the threat of a puke. Do I need to just stick with what I have and watch the steady drip all day, or is there something I’m not thinking of? TIA
Edit: it takes six gallons to cover that top element. So maybe with only eight in there that element is just too close to the top and that makes it more likely to puke?

Re: Heating element control
A knob of butter should help tame the puke.
6 gallons to cover an element is very high for a 15 gallon still. Miscalculate and you will blow the element. It'll be a PITA until you fix it. My top element is covered by just over a gallon.
I give the top element full power and control the bottom element,

Re: Heating element control
A bit of puke on a stripping run isn't a problem. Quite a few of us hold back some fresh wash to add to the spirit run, even more do 1.5s. Those tricks add a lot more wash than you got from a puke.

Re: Heating element control
As NZ said, butter works as an anti-foamer. I've heard people have used Vegetable Oil too. Once you've got that foaming tamed down, it should behave better so you can play with the controller's settings. Hopefully you can crank both elements to 100% during the stripping run.
